# Flaglight Rollouts — Approvals

Quick version for on-call: any rollout touching more than 5% of traffic needs an approval in Flaglight before the ramp continues. Kill switches don't need approval — just flip them and note it in the incident channel. Scheduled ramps pause automatically if error budget burns hot. If you're stuck at 2 a.m. with a pending approval, there's one person authorized to override, and that's the approver below.

account owner for tagep-bafof: Norael Gilax Juleth

The thumbnail queue in Pebblecrest currently drains workers too aggressively when a burst of uploads lands, which is why Marisol saw the backlog spike last week. I'd suggest bounding concurrency per tenant and adding exponential backoff on retry instead of the fixed 2s sleep. Also, the resize dimensions shouldn't be inlined in three places. I've consolidated everything into one module so reviewers can reason about it in one spot. These are the values I'm proposing.

tuning table, yahap-hahip:
BUDGETS = {
    "praiel": 88,
    "quenox": 61,
    "nordor": 332,
    "gorix": 835,
    "ruswyn": 186,
}

Nightly reindex recovery — Searchloom. If the reindex account is locked after failed auth at 02:00, do not restart the job manually; the scheduler will double-index. Instead, open the Searchloom ops console, pause the nightly queue, and run the account recovery wizard from the admin node. When the wizard prompts for credentials, supply the recovery passphrase shown directly below.

strongbox words: gilmir-briion-oliok-eliion